Contact PPL online: My Account is the fastest channel

PPL's web portal handles most routine requests in a couple of minutes, with no hold time. By PPL's own customer-service metrics, roughly 70% of inquiries are resolved through My Account or the mobile app without ever calling.

Pay or schedule a bill

Free bank draft, one-time payments, auto-pay enrollment and full 24-month bill history.

Submit a meter read

Useful if your smart-meter signal failed; prevents an estimated bill catch-up.

Set up alerts

Outage text alerts (text REG to 898775), bill-ready emails and high-usage warnings.

Send a message

Web contact form for non-urgent questions; PPL typically replies within 24 to 72 hours.

Log in at pplelectric.com/my-account or send a message via the PPL web contact form. First-time users need their 10-digit PPL account number from a recent bill.

In person: walk-in payment centers

PPL has no direct walk-in customer counters. Cash payments go through authorized third-party agents, typically grocery stores and check-cashing locations. Expect a flat agent fee of around $2 per payment.

Tips before you call

  • 1Have your 10-digit PPL account number ready (top-right of any recent bill). It authenticates you and routes the call to the right queue.
  • 2For start of service, also have your Social Security number, photo ID, new service address with unit number, and the move-in date. Call at least 2 business days in advance.
  • 3For payment plans or CAP / OnTrack, call the dedicated 1-800-358-6623 line. Shorter queue, and the agents are authorized to set up a plan on the spot.
  • 4If you suspect a scam call, hang up and dial PPL directly. A legitimate representative can verify your account number and your last bill amount; scammers demand prepaid debit cards, gift cards or wire transfers and threaten same-hour shut-off.
  • 5If PPL refuses a reasonable payment plan or you have a billing dispute they will not resolve, file a free complaint with the PA PUC Bureau of Consumer Services at 1-800-692-7380.
